Run the Bay
When: Saturday, May 3, 2025
Where: Klode Park in Whitefish Bay

This community-oriented event offers something for everyone. Participants can choose between a competitive 5K run, a casual family walk, or kids' races. The 5K starts at 8:30 AM, followed by a 3/4 mile run for ages 7-12 at 9:30 AM, and a 100-meter dash for kids 6 and under at 9:45 AM. Registration fees are $35 through April 6, increasing to $45. Kids' races are $12. Proceeds support the Whitefish Bay Public Education Foundation, benefiting local schools, teachers, and students.

Freedom PT 5K Run/1 Mile Walk
When: Saturday, June 7, 2025
Where: Freedom Physical Therapy Services – Fox Point (6908 N. Santa Monica Blvd)

This community-oriented event lets you choose between a 5K run or a 1-mile walk, both starting at 8:30 AM. T-shirts will be available at the race day registration table; however, registering before May 15, 2025, is the best way to ensure you get one. On-site registration will also be offered. Please plan to park in the Fox Point Shops parking lots (no street parking). Sponsored by Freedom PT, proceeds from the event support the Fox Point Foundation, helping enhance community programs and services.
Last year, the Freedom PT 5K Run/1 Mile Walk raised more than $2,500 for the Fox Point Foundation.
Healthy Kids Running Series
When: Dates for the 2025 series are to be announced
Where: Maple Dale Elementary School, 8377 N Port Washington Rd, Milwaukee

This five-week running program is designed for children from Pre-K through 8th grade, offering age-appropriate races such as 50 & 75-yard dashes, 1/4 mile, 1/2 mile, and 1-mile runs. Participants earn points each week and receive a medal at the end of the series. It's an excellent opportunity for kids to develop an active lifestyle in a supportive environment.
Milwaukee Mother's Day Half Marathon, 10K, & 5K
When: Sunday, May 11, 2025
Where: Urban Park, 1070 E Michigan St, Milwaukee

Celebrate Mother's Day with a run along Milwaukee's scenic lakefront. The event offers a half marathon starting at 7:30 AM, a 10K and 5K at 8:00 AM, and a Kids Dash for children 8 and under at 7:45 AM. Registration fees vary by race and increase closer to the event date. All finishers receive a rose, and participants can enjoy treats like mimosas (for those 21 and over) and cake pops at the finish line.

Oak Leaf Trail Exploration
When: Anytime
Where: Milwaukee County, WI

For families interested in a more flexible and self-paced activity, the Oak Leaf Trail offers over 135 miles of multi-use paths encircling Milwaukee County. The trail connects major parks and provides scenic views, making it ideal for a family run or walk at your convenience.
